// ── FUTURE FEATURE v2: Dark Mode + Theme System (JSON-driven) ───────────────
// Add a `theme` state that drives a data-theme attribute on <body> or .utci-app.
// CSS custom properties do all the heavy lifting — no JS colour logic needed.
//
// THE THEME FILE: /assets/themes.json
// All themes live in a single JSON file. Easy to read, easy to edit —
// add a new theme by copying an existing block and changing the values.
// No build step, no JS changes required for new themes.
//
// Each theme has:
// id — unique key used in localStorage and data-theme attribute
// name — human-readable label (shown in theme picker UI)
// description — one-liner explaining the look/feel
// base — which base mode it extends: "light" | "dark"
// trigger — how/when it activates (see trigger types below)
// colors — the CSS custom properties it overrides (only what changes)
//
// Example themes.json:
// [
// {
// "id": "light",
// "name": "Light (Default)",
// "description": "Classic parchment and brass in full daylight",
// "base": "light",
// "trigger": { "type": "manual" },
// "colors": {
// "--bg": "#f5edd6",
// "--surface": "#ede0c4",
// "--brass": "#c8922a",
// "--text": "#2a1a08",
// "--text-muted": "#9a7d5a",
// "--accent": "#c8922a"
// }
// },
// {
// "id": "dark",
// "name": "Dark",
// "description": "Deep walnut and glowing brass — made for night",
// "base": "dark",
// "trigger": { "type": "manual" },
// "colors": {
// "--bg": "#1a1208",
// "--surface": "#261a0a",
// "--brass": "#c8922a",
// "--text": "#f5edd6",
// "--text-muted": "#9a7d5a",
// "--accent": "#d4a030"
// }
// },
// {
// "id": "christmas",
// "name": "Christmas",
// "description": "Holly green with crimson brass — Dec 20 to Jan 2",
// "base": "dark",
// "trigger": { "type": "date", "from": "12-20", "to": "01-02" },
// "colors": {
// "--bg": "#0f1f0f",
// "--surface": "#1a3a1a",
// "--brass": "#b8312f",
// "--text": "#f0ede0",
// "--text-muted": "#7a9a7a",
// "--accent": "#c8922a"
// }
// },
// {
// "id": "halloween",
// "name": "Halloween",
// "description": "Near-black with amber and burnt orange — Oct 2531",
// "base": "dark",
// "trigger": { "type": "date", "from": "10-25", "to": "10-31" },
// "colors": {
// "--bg": "#100a00",
// "--surface": "#1e1000",
// "--brass": "#cc6600",
// "--text": "#f0d080",
// "--text-muted": "#8a6020",
// "--accent": "#e07820"
// }
// },
// {
// "id": "heatwave",
// "name": "Heatwave Alert",
// "description": "Deep red pulse when a dangerous heat day is forecast",
// "base": "light",
// "trigger": { "type": "alert", "alertType": "heat" },
// "colors": {
// "--brass": "#b82020",
// "--accent": "#c83030"
// }
// }
// ]
//
// TRIGGER TYPES:
// "manual" — user picks it from the theme switcher in the nav, persisted
// to localStorage ('sunscope_theme')
// "date" — auto-applies between MM-DD dates (wraps year-end correctly)
// user can still override manually; auto resets when out of range
// "alert" — activates when daySummary (compute.js) fires a matching alert;
// subtle, temporary — reverts when alert clears
// "system" — mirrors the OS dark/light preference (prefers-color-scheme)
//
// HOW IT WORKS IN JS:
// 1. Fetch /assets/themes.json once on load (or bundle it as an import)
// 2. Walk the trigger rules to find the highest-priority active theme
// Priority: alert > manual > date > system
// 3. Apply the winning theme's colors as inline CSS variables on <body>
// Object.entries(theme.colors).forEach(([k,v]) =>
// document.body.style.setProperty(k, v))
// 4. Store active theme id in localStorage for manual overrides
// 5. A small theme-picker icon (🎨 or ☀️/🌙) in the top nav lets the
// user browse and manually select any theme
//
// const [theme, setTheme] = useState(() =>
// localStorage.getItem('sunscope_theme') || 'system');
// ─────────────────────────────────────────────────────────────────────────────

<div class="utci-about">
<h2 class="utci-about-heading">What is SunScope?</h2>
<p class="utci-about-text">
SunScope is a free hourly weather forecast built around <strong>felt temperature</strong>,
not just air temperature. It uses the <strong>Universal Thermal Climate Index (UTCI)</strong>
the biometeorological standard used in heat-health warning systems worldwide to combine
air temperature, humidity, wind, and solar radiation into a single honest number. The
<strong>UTCI+P</strong> column adds an original rain and snow penalty so wet, windy days
read as cold as they feel.
</p>
<p class="utci-about-text">
Beyond felt temperature, SunScope calculates <strong>vehicle cabin heat</strong> (choose
your vehicle type; toggle windows open), <strong>indoor temperature</strong> (seven
building types; managed heatwave mode), <strong>urban concrete surface temperature</strong>,
<strong>UV index and sunburn time</strong> by skin type, and <strong>soil temperature
and moisture</strong> for farming and motorhome use. Switch profiles to see the data
that matters for your situation or go Custom and build your own view.
<a href="./about.html" class="utci-about-link">Learn more </a>
</p>
</div>
<div class="utci-footer">
<em>Reading the table.</em> A large positive Δ means your body is absorbing
far more heat than the air temperature alone suggests typically due to direct solar radiation.
On clear sunny days this gap can exceed 10 °C even at modest air temperatures.
